Студопедия
Случайная страница | ТОМ-1 | ТОМ-2 | ТОМ-3
А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атика
И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ханика
О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торика
Со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ансы
ХимияЧерчениеЭкологияЭкономикаЭлектроника

Посторенние реляционной модели базы данных

Читайте также:
  1. Host BusПредназначена для скоростной передачи данных (64 разряда) и сигналов управления между процессором и остальными компонентами системы.
  2. II этап. Реализация проекта модели взаимодействия семьи и школы
  3. II этап. Реализация проекта модели взаимодействия семьи и школы
  4. II. Типовые модели карьеры
  5. PIMS: от данных к официальным заявлениям
  6. V2: Цели, задачи, основные функции, принципы, модели социального государства
  7. АВТОРЕГРЕССИОННЫЕ МОДЕЛИ.

Обозначения: PK - первичный ключ, FK (таблица) - внешний ключ.

Таблица: Пациент

Имя поля Ключ Тип данных
Идентификатор PK Целое
ФИО пациента   Текст
Дата рождения   Дата/Время
Адрес   Текст
Телефон   Целое

 

Таблица: Врач

Имя поля Ключ Тип данных
Идентификатор PK Целое
ФИО врача   Текст
Специальность   Текст
Дата приема на работу   Дата/Время

 

Таблица: Прием

Имя поля Ключ Тип данных
Идентификатор PK целое
ФИО врача FK(Врач) целое
ФИО пациента FK(Пациент) целое
Дата приема   Дата/Время
Время приема   Дата/Время
Жалобы   Текст
Диагноз   Текст
Курс лечения   Текст
Рецепт FK(Рецепт) Целое
Заключение   Текст

 


 

Таблица: Рецепт

Имя поля Ключ Тип данных
Идентификатор PK Целое
Дата   Дата/Время
Препарат   Текст
Дополнительная информация   Текст

 

5. Дерево функций

Врач осуществляет прием
Внести данные о пациенте
Внести данные о приеме
Получить информацию о жалобах
Поставить диагноз
Назначить курс лечения
Выписать рецепт
Оформить заключение
ФИО
Дата рождения
Адрес
Телефон
Сохранить
Печать
Сохранить
Печать
Дата
Время

 


 

 

Рисунок 4 — Дерево функций

6. Эскизы экранных форм

Лист приема
№ приема
Врач
Информация о враче
Пациент
Информация о пациенте
Дата приема
Время приема
ЧЧ.ММ.ГГ
__:__
Жалобы
Диагноз
Курс лечения
Заключение
Оформить рецепт
сохранить
печать
Оформить прием

Рисунок 5 — Эскиз экранной формы «Лист приема»


Врач
ФИО
Специальность
Дата приема на работу
ЧЧ.ММ.ГГ
сохранить
Информация о враче

 


Рисунок 6 — Эскиз экранной формы «Врач»

Пациент
ФИО
Адрес
Дата рождения
Номер телефона
ЧЧ.ММ.ГГ
 
сохранить
Информация о пациенте

Рисунок 7 — Эскиз экранной формы «Пациент»


Рецепт
Врач
Пациент
Дата
ЧЧ.ММ.ГГ
Препарат
Дополнительная информация
сохранить
печать
Оформить рецепт

Рисунок 8 — Эскиз экранной формы «Рецепт»


7. Диаграмма классов (UML)

Пациент ФИО пациента: текст Дата рождения: дата Адрес: текст Телефон: целое
Врач ФИО врача: текст Специальность: текст Дата приема на работу: дата
Прием Дата приема: дата Время приема: время Жалобы: текст Диагноз: текст Курс лечения: текст Рецепт: целое Заключение: текст   Сохранить() Печать()
Рецепт Препарат: текст Доп.информация: текст   Сохранить() Печать()  
1
1
*
*
*
1

Рисунок 9 — Диаграмма классов (UML)


8. Диаграмма последовательности (UML)

Запрос информации о пациенте
Заключение
Курс лечения
Пациент пришел на прием
Пациент
Врач
Прием
Рецепт
Ввод данных
Диагноз
оформление
Ввод данных
Ввод данных
Ответ
Рецепт

 

 


Рисунок 10 — Диаграмма последовательности (UML)


ПРИЛОЖЕНИЕ А

Рецепт
Врач
Пациент
Дата
 
Препарат
Дополнительная информация
Подпись врача

 

Рисунок А.1 — Эскиз документа «Рецепт»

 


 

ПРИЛОЖЕНИЕ Б

Заключение
Врач
Пациент
Дата приема
Время приема
 
 
Диагноз
Курс лечения
Заключение
Подпись врача

 

 

Рисунок Б.1 — Эскиз документа «Заключение»


 

СПИСОК ИСПОЛЬЗУЕМЫХ ИСТОЧНИКОВ

[1] Вендров А.М. CASE-технологии: Современные методы и средства проектирования информационных систем. – М.: Финансы и статистика, 1998. – 176 с.

[2] Головач В.В. Дизайн пользовательского интерфейса. – 146 с.

[3] Дейт К. Дж. Введение в системы баз данных. – М.: Издательский дом "Вильямс", 2005. – 1328 с.

[4] Орлов С.А. Технологии разработки программного обеспечения: Учебник. – СПб.: Питер, 2002. – 464 с.

[5] Соммервилл И. Инженерия программного обеспечения. – М.: Издательский дом "Вильямс", 2002. –624 с.

[6] Черемных С.В., Семенов И.О., Ручкин В.С. Структурный анализ систем: IDEF-технологии. – М.: Финансы и статистика, 2003. – 208 с.

[7] ГОСТ 34.602-89. Техническое задание на создание автоматизированной системы.

[8] Караваев А. М. Правила оформления курсовых, дипломных, выпускных квалификационных работ, а также магистерских диссертаций [Электронный ресурс]. http://pmik.karelia.ru/pub/docs/rules.pdf Загл. с экрана. Яз. рус. Дата обращения: 24.01.2013.

[9] Проектирование информационных систем [Электронный ресурс]. https://sites.google.com/a/thinone.ru/pris/ Загл. с экрана. Яз. рус. Дата обращения: 24.01.2013.

 


Дата добавления: 2015-07-15; просмотров: 106 | Нарушение авторских прав


<== предыдущая страница | следующая страница ==>
Построение инфологической модели предметной области| ПРАКТИЧНА РОБОТА №1

mybiblioteka.su - 2015-2024 год. (0.011 сек.)